Output 8cfa4142e20da838fcd63ea69da04f283ca16dc7d53b4d99e4176ff3e41038fa:0

value
900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 902c2a4c4ba82c5ce813db74eb1d0878d3f4b6ac OP_EQUAL
address
3EqL8paNPqJWCQYTf4UsepFCU6DZXZL4Em
transaction
8cfa4142e20da838fcd63ea69da04f283ca16dc7d53b4d99e4176ff3e41038fa
confirmations
431582
spent
true